California Almond Outlook: Mixed Harvest Signals for Buyers

📈 The market signal

Last crop year is a useful warning against letting one production estimate dictate procurement. An official estimate landed well above industry expectations, changing buyer assumptions and encouraging hand-to-mouth purchasing. Prices dropped sharply after the release.

As harvest deliveries accumulated, the physical evidence increasingly pointed to production falling short of that forecast. The lesson is not that official estimates have no value. It is that a favorable headline can lose authority once the crop starts arriving.

Buyers who build the whole purchasing plan around that headline may then need to return after the market has changed its view.

🌦 What it means for buyers

California’s current harvest is underway, but the sample is still too narrow for a settled crop call. Early field reports indicate smaller kernel sizing in Nonpareil and Independence, with lighter weights reported in several regions. At the same time, general quality has been good so far.

That is a genuinely mixed opening, not proof that final production will disappoint. Nor does last season’s sequence establish a template for this one.

Reports from a few areas matter as questions to monitor, not conclusions to trade as settled facts. The commercial risk sits in the information gap, especially for buyers leaving every purchase decision tied to one optimistic assumption.

🎯 Buyer Decision

Split requirements into tranches rather than making one harvest call carry the entire program. Secure the volume needed for near-term commitments, then set clear review points for the balance as more deliveries reach handlers. Match each tranche to shipment windows and specification needs, so later decisions are deliberate rather than rushed.
